Catalog description
This course is designed to introduce the students to thinking about disability as a rhetorical and cultural phenomenon. The students will explore how disability has been imagined in western culture through an examination of literature, and they will also consider how disabled people have themselves sought to represent their own experience in defiance of established norms.(HA, HA-H) PREREQ: ENGLISH 102 OR ENGLISH 105
